Metropolis was as busy and bustling as it had been when Silvia left. Honestly, she had never gotten use to South Africa so she was relieved to return to the city she grew up in. The weather was a lot more preferable there too. Instead of being engulfed in sweat, Silvia could feel the newly damp air sinking, bringing a delicate awareness of her skin that she hadn't had for a while.

Clark's apartment kept in most of the cold which, for the moment at least, was welcome. If it ever became a nuisance though she knew she could just stand close to Clark and instantly feel his warmth. The lucky bastard didn't feel the cold or the heat.

Silvia grunted and jumped to press one side of laminated paper against the wall. The blu-tack stuck to the surface and kept it there. She sighed in contentment, stepping back with her hands on her hips to look at her handy work. Posters were now splayed against one side of the bedroom wall, all of classic action movie heroes.

Clark, who had to leave for a brief meeting with the Justice League, returned to find Silvia standing proud in front of the pictures. His eyes widened. When Clark had asked her to live with him he hadn't thought about her obvious obsession... Somehow he felt a little silly for not foreseeing this.

The contrast was immediately apparent. Clark's (and now Silvia's) room was spotless and fairly reserved. There was nothing inside apart from the necessities - a bed, clothes and a wardrobe to put them in. It reflected him well, but now Silvia's influence clashed with the previous simplicity. Never did Clark think that the day would come when he would be greeted by Arnold Schwarzenegger's face upon arriving home... even less that the poster would be watching him sleep.

It took much longer than it usually would for Silvia to sense his presence, she was too lost in admiration for the action movie collage she had created.

Her blonde hair whipped quickly through the air as she turned, eyes beaming and mouth stretched into a grin. "Welcome back, Dorothy!"

Clark, despite not being too thrilled about the change in decoration, still felt something swell in his chest. There was something so heartwarming about returning home to the person you love. It reminds you constantly of why you're fighting for a better world. Clark cracked a smile right back at her, grateful that he had convinced her to return to Metropolis with him.

Silvia stepped beside him, linking her arm with his. Her eyes flicked back up to the wall with a contented sigh. "Aren't they just so cool?"

Clark glanced back at the wall in confusion. Arnold, Bruce Lee, Sylvester Stallone, Jackie Chan, Dolph Lundgren... All he saw were a bunch of actors in makeup and a carefully selected wardrobe. Sure, they were talented. Especially Bruce and Jackie for their martial arts backgrounds, but he wouldn't exactly call standing in front of a camera and waiting for them to edit in the danger 'cool'.

"Uhh... I guess?" Clark answered, unable to hide the amusement that leaked out in his voice. Silvia faced real life-threatening situations every day and was now living with one of the most powerful beings on Earth... but old action heroes were what she considered worth mentioning. She really was odd. "Is this what you were doing the whole time I was out?"
